What is an addictive or psychoactive drug? An addictive or psychoactive drug is a drug such as heroin, crack, crystal meth, klonopin, dexedrine, hydrocodone etc... that acts primarily upon the central nervous system where it changes brain function, which causes temporary changes in perception, feeling, consciousness and demeanor. Psychoactive drugs also change the personalities of the individuals that use them and these changes in personality and behavior are usually very negative and undesirable. When a person begins using an addictive drug they may experience a false sense of pleasure caused by the substance. When ingested regularly for an extended amount of time the individual will become addicted to the drug. Addiction will usually cause a horrific affliction in one's life. No one intends to create this suffering, known as addiction, on themselves, rather the person was simply unaware of the long term consequences where they could only notice the euphoria it appeared to bring at first and they figured it would always be like that.
